To access the Halo: Reach LIVE multiplayer beta, you'll need the Halo 3: ODST disc and access to Xbox LIVE multiplayer. Johnson is a pre-order bonus and won't grant or deny access to the Halo: Reach beta in and of itself. If you pre-order, purchase, and then eat your disc for breakfast, no demo for you. P.S. Don't eat your disc.
